Microsoft Tackles Fashion Discovery with New Copilot AI Integration

In a bold move to redefine the shopping experience, Microsoft has announced its partnership with Curated for You, integrating AI-powered fashion suggestions into its Copilot AI tool. This innovative approach aims to revolutionize the way consumers discover and engage with fashion, utilizing cutting-edge technology to enhance user interactions across various Microsoft applications.

Microsoft Copilot stands out as an AI-driven tool that seamlessly integrates with popular Microsoft services such as Word, Excel, PowerPoint, Outlook, Teams, and the Microsoft Edge browser. This versatility allows users to engage in a conversational chat interface, where they can generate content, receive recommendations, and now, find personalized fashion suggestions.

The partnership with Curated for You signals Microsoft’s commitment to expanding its Copilot capabilities beyond traditional productivity tools into the realm of lifestyle and retail. By harnessing AI, Microsoft aims to simplify the often-overwhelming process of fashion discovery, providing users with tailored recommendations that reflect their personal style and preferences.

One of the key benefits of this integration is its ability to offer real-time suggestions based on user interaction. For instance, while drafting an email in Outlook, users may receive fashion advice tailored to an upcoming event or meeting. Similarly, while creating a presentation in PowerPoint, users could get styling tips that align with their brand image or message. This level of interactivity not only enhances user productivity but also enriches their overall experience with Microsoft’s suite of applications.
